Lining up in 343, there was quite a bit of personnel rotation, with the three center backs remaining Zouma, Christensen, and Azpilicueta, the two wingbacks James and M. Alonso, and the double backs Jorginho and Kovacic up front with Odoi, Havertz, Werner
Everton played 352 with Keane, Holgate, Godfrey at center back, Iwobi and Digne on the wings, Allan and Gomez at the back, Sigurdsson in attacking midfield, and Lewin and Richardson up front.

Having played for a few years, he's an aggressive runner and a player who can switch between wingers and midfielders, and while he's not a midfielder who can organize possession of the ball, all Odoi has to do is keep running up and down the pitch pulling the opponent's defense when the starting point is further back and wait for the opponent's side to be vulnerable and he'll literally sprint up from the edge, which takes a lot of energy, but Odoi is just great at But that's what Odoi's good at.
Havertz was even more active in this game, his running position is quite free, and as long as the distance is slightly open, his sudden big stride acceleration is able to rush into the penalty area at once, although he didn't finish the goal, but Havertz's blitz is the main reason why Everton will collapse today, it seems that Tuchel really knows how to use him.
Once this tactic was established, the players Tuchel had on hand to play in this half winger half midfielder position were Odoi, Havertz, Mount, and even Pulisic who all played comfortably here, and he could have four rounds of two on his hands, a position where you need to run up and down the pitch all the time to force the opposition down.

Anche lined up two strikers and let Sigurdsson play attacking midfielder, the intention of Allan standing back is very obvious, he still wants to play counterattack, using Allan's passing, can dominate the two strikers at the same time, and don't forget that Everton's left side also has a fast knife of Digne, Allan in long passes at least three points to pass, and Sigurdsson can steal, forward, and can return to supplement the defense area into three backs. and can go back to the back to supplement the defense into a three backs.
But unfortunately for Sigurdsson, he didn't play well, he went up for tackles with a majority of failures, and more importantly he didn't get back enough for this game, which immediately resulted in Everton not being stiff enough around the waist, and as a result allowed Havertz & Odoi to keep drilling Everton's defense down
